Output bf626238d55d4a0aaef21aea7ac09e408a9ee39daa59764c939adff506dff926:0

value
7622365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27cf82e4300f67c75472874a5b531f62b02a2f28 OP_EQUAL
address
MBXfB3oLbC1LpvawVCoWS9wcHPYagzCE7q
transaction
bf626238d55d4a0aaef21aea7ac09e408a9ee39daa59764c939adff506dff926
spent
true